INTERFACE A 7-SEGMENT DISPLAY PAIR WITH PORT 0
In this project we will show how to interface 7_segment display with port 0 of microcontroller.
Steps:
First of all make your microcontroller active by connecting the crystal from pin number 18 and 19(see in figure 2)
Set the reset button from pin 9 as shown in figure 3.
Make the controller in working order as show in figure 4, then connect an LED through resistor to pin of port 1.0
Write a program of interface 7_segment display with port 0 of microcontroller in assembly language.
Burn the assembly language program in microcontroller through universal programmer.
You can see th wave form on oscilloscope.
